- What is KULR Technology Group's mining of digital assets — net income loss?
- KULR Technology Group (KULR) reported mining of digital assets — net income loss of -$576.85K in Q1 2026.
- What does mining of digital assets — net income loss mean?
- This metric reflects the final bottom-line financial result for the digital asset mining segment after accounting for all revenues, operating expenses, and other non-operating items. It provides the most comprehensive measure of the segment's financial health and its net contribution to the company's overall earnings. Investors use this to evaluate the ultimate economic impact of the mining segment on the organization.
